Not at all, I'd argue this whole Tabs/Spaces, bracket placement, single/double quote discussion should be getting killed by code formatters.

At the end of the day you can do whatever you want with the code you're writing, and some pre-commit hook can run go fmt/prettier/whatever and then it'll all get standardized.

I've become a very heavy proponent of code formatters (I added prettier to the entire team) and I truly believe that talk about code formatting will never really die off, but at the end of the day you can do whatever you want on your side but still have a standardized looking codebase, and that feels extremely liberating to me.

As a PS: If you are a diehard tab proponent/different bracket placement/whatever but your team formatter configuration uses spaces instead then you can also use code formatters to do spaces -> tabs locally, say, on file open. Once you commit your file your precommit falls back to the team configuration, which removes your tabs. Everyone is happy.
